That's clearly some kind of installation error, likely from some
interrupted process.
Try `sudo dpkg --configure -a` followed by `sudo apt -f install`, if
that doesn't work then an `apt install --reinstall libxml2`.
If you can't bring it to heel, please ask at user support for
directions.
